## DiffBarge Environments

DiffBarge renders diffs for files up to 2 GB, so each environment needs beefier memory limits than our other services. Staging runs in the Kelvane cluster, prod in Orrick. Don't copy staging values into prod — chunk sizes differ on purpose. The prod environment currently uses the following settings.

deployment values, yageg-hahig:
WENAEL_HOST=wenael.tolvaqlabs.internal
WENAEL_PORT=4000

MEMO — Gross-Margin Review

To the board. Q2 gross margin: 41.2%, down 1.8 points. Drivers: input cost inflation on the Selvane range and promotional discounting in the Ardmoor launch. Mitigations underway: supplier consolidation, revised discount ceilings, SKU rationalisation. Expected recovery: two points by year-end. Full workings attached to the board pack. No further action required at this stage beyond approval of the pricing adjustments. A confidential note on forward plans follows.

board note of kawif-fajof: Ulaielek Group is in early talks to buy Tamaxax Partners for about $53.5 million. The Briion launch date is June 5, and nothing goes to the press before then. Legal wants the Frairix Logistics term sheet redrafted before October 2.

**Ticket: TextHopper mis-sniffs Latin-1 uploads as UTF-8**

Hey plugin folks — if your uploader pushes files without a BOM, our encoding sniffer sometimes guesses wrong and mangles accented characters. Workaround for now: declare charset explicitly in the manifest. Proper fix lands in the next minor release. Repro trace is below.

build token for kawep-baguf: htk9_1da8d318d

## Artifact Signing — SDK Parity Notes (Weekly Sync)

Kestrel SDK for Android reached parity with the Swift client this sprint: offline queueing, batched telemetry, and retry semantics now match. Both SDKs ship as signed artifacts from the same pipeline. Remaining gap: background sync throttling, targeted next sprint. Verify both release bundles before tagging. Both artifacts validate against the shared signing key below.

signing key of kawig-fafog = bky19_6Fypv1qws7J8qJtaYjX